A. All skaters must skate safely and responsibly. No skater may enter the skate park when it is already being used to capacity. When skaters are waiting to enter, a time limit of 20 minutes per person shall be imposed.
B. The hours of operation for the skate park are from sunrise to sunset. Any person attempting to use the skate park during any other time shall be subject to immediate removal, in addition to any other penalties provided in this section.
C. The skate park is for non-motorized vehicles only. No other use is permitted in or on the skate park whatsoever. Unauthorized equipment or obstacles are prohibited.
D. Use of profanity or abusive language is strictly prohibited and shall result in immediate removal from the skate park, in addition to other penalties provided in this section.
E. No skating is permitted when surfaces are wet or icy.
F. No alcohol shall be permitted. No glass containers shall be permitted.
G. No loud music shall be permitted.
H. No skating against traffic.
I. No use of ramps and runs until clear of other skaters.
J. No waxing of skate park surfaces shall be permitted.
K. No graffiti shall be permitted.
L. No pets shall be permitted in the skating area.
2. Violations and Penalties. Any person violating or failing to comply with any of the provisions of this section, or any of the rules and regulations established pursuant hereto, shall be immediately removed from the skate park and shall be subject to a fine of $25.00 for a first offense, a fine of $100.00 for a second offense, and a permanent revocation of the privilege to use the skate park for a third offense.
3. Rules and Regulations. The Mayor and Council shall have the power to establish, by resolution or ordinance, additional rules and regulations for the use and control of he skate park. Any such rules and regulations shall be posted at the skate park and shall have the same force and effect as any other provisions of this section, and the violation thereof shall constitute violation of this section.
